Once a specific disorder within the broad category of fibrocystic condition is identified, treatment can be prescribed.
The symptoms of fibrocystic breast disease are tenderness, lumpiness, and pain in the breasts. This is not uncommon in women, as over 50% of women have fibrocystic breasts.
